Emergence of 5G Technology
The emergence of 5G technology is poised to have a transformative impact on the virtual extensible-lan market in Japan. With the rollout of 5G networks, businesses are presented with new opportunities to enhance their networking capabilities. The increased speed and reduced latency associated with 5G are likely to drive demand for virtual extensible-lan solutions that can leverage these advancements. The virtual extensible-lan market is expected to see a significant uptick in adoption as organizations seek to harness the potential of 5G for improved connectivity and performance. Market forecasts suggest that the integration of 5G technology could lead to a 25% increase in the adoption of virtual extensible-lan solutions by 2027, highlighting the potential for growth in this sector.

Government Initiatives for Digital Infrastructure
In Japan, government initiatives aimed at enhancing digital infrastructure are significantly influencing the virtual extensible-lan market. The Japanese government has been actively promoting the development of advanced networking technologies to support its vision of a digitally connected society. Investments in digital infrastructure are expected to reach approximately ¥1 trillion by 2026, fostering an environment conducive to the growth of the virtual extensible-lan market. These initiatives not only aim to improve connectivity but also to bolster economic growth through enhanced digital services. As a result, the virtual extensible-lan market is likely to benefit from increased funding and support, enabling businesses to adopt innovative networking solutions that align with government objectives.
